How they compare
Spain currently reports 46.55 against 45.37 in Bermuda, a difference of 1.18.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 25 shared years of data; in 1985 it was Spain ahead.
Bermuda ranks 91st and Spain ranks 89th of 200 countries.
Bermuda has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.
